ANDERSON v. ANDERSON

No. 37860.

8 Ohio Misc. 97 (1966)

ANDERSON v. ANDERSON.

Common Pleas Court of Tuscarawas County.

Decided March 18, 1966.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Mr. George J. Demis, for plaintiff.

Mr. C. P. Hoffman, for defendant.


LAMNECK, J.

The plaintiff in this case, Robert A. Anderson, seeks to have his marriage to Ruth Anderson which took place on December 18, 1965, annulled on two grounds, viz. (1) that his consent to said marriage was obtained by fraud, and (2) that said marriage was never consummated.
